exactly... so here is the story...

ten yrs ago my sorority got in trouble for not serving an alternative beverage at a rush. (our rushes are very informal and are basically just parties with just our sorority, a frat and alll of our rushees.) so when we got in trouble, the punishment was to not have a pledge class for 2 yrs which would leave us with 4 sisters and we would have died completely. so instead of taking the punishment, in order to save our sorority, we had to disaffiliate ourselves from our school.
which means we have no ties with the school. we are still allowed to attend greek senate but we have no vote and also we can go to all of the greek events on campus but our letters wont be printed on anything the school puts out about greeks and we cant post on campus.
when we decided to disaffiliate with the school, in our support the rest of the greeks help a parade in our honor.

we were disaffiliated before i joined. we were at once the largest sorority on my campus and we got small but are getting bigger, we just finished 6 girls.
there are 3 disaffiliated organizations at my campus, one is trying to reaffiliate with the school because they have only been disaffiliated for 3 yrs.

as you can see our campus makes it really hard for greeks to stay affiliated and the fact that we are local and still going strong for 10 yrs is pretty awesome.
